Known for health sciences — close-knit campus

College of Saint Mary is a private urban institution in Omaha, Nebraska. The school is accessible to a wide range of students, with an average SAT of 1120.

A small campus of 455 undergraduates with a 7:1 student-faculty ratio. The urban location puts students at the center of city life.

59% of students graduate within four years, and graduates earn a median of $54,338 a decade after enrollment. Net price after aid averages $14,986.
